BELL, Charles. Surgical Observations, being a Quarterly Report of Cases in Surgery... London: Longman, Hurst, Rees, Orme and Brown, 1816-1818. 2 volumes in one, 8 o (213 x 128 mm). 20 engraved plates (a few captions of plates trimmed, minor offsetting from plates). Contemporary marbled boards (rebacked in calf). Provenance : Bath Medical Library (ink stamp on verso of title and last leaf). FIRST EDITION. Reports of surgical cases treated by Charles Bell at the Middlesex Hospital, the Cancer Establishment, John Hunter's Old Windmill Street School of Anatomy, and in private practice. Bell, best known for his landmark researches on the physiology of the nervous system, was also a practicing surgeon and author of several surgical works, which "are worth reading as the productions of close observation and considerable experience" (DSB). In his Surgical Observations , Bell regards the cases from an anatomical and operative viewpoint, mentioning only briefly the use of medicative substances. Wellcome II, p. 136 (vol. I only).
